Rebecca Blaikie (born May 25, 1978 in Winnipeg, Manitoba) is a Canadian politician currently serving as the President of the New Democratic Party (NDP).She is the daughter of Bill Blaikie, a former NDP Member of Parliament from Winnipeg, Deputy Leader of the party, and provincial cabinet minister.She has an undergraduate degree in Canadian social history from the University of Winnipeg and a graduate degree in Community Economic Development from Concordia University's School of Community and Public Affairs.
